What is paint correction?

At its heart, paint correction is the process of removing microscopic imperfections from a vehicle's clear coat to restore a smooth, flawless, and reflective finish.
Imagine looking at a beautiful mountain range from a distance. It looks smooth, right? But up close, you see all the peaks and valleys. Your car's paint is similar. To the naked eye, it might look fine, but under a light, you'll see a web of tiny scratches, swirls, and blemishes. These are the "valleys." Paint correction carefully levels the "peaks" down to the depth of the deepest scratch, creating a perfectly flat, mirror-like surface.
Here's how it's done, step-by-step.
Step 1: Decontamination (The Deep Clean 🧼)
Before you can fix the paint, you have to get it surgically clean. You can't polish a dirty surface; you'll just grind the dirt in and make things worse! This is the most critical prep work.
* The Wash: This isn't your average drive-thru car wash. It's a meticulous hand wash, often using the "two-bucket method" (one for soapy water, one for rinsing the wash mitt) to prevent adding new scratches.
* Chemical Decontamination: After washing, special chemicals are used to dissolve bonded contaminants. An iron remover, for example, will spray on clear and turn purple as it reacts with and dissolves tiny iron particles (like brake dust) embedded in your paint.
* Mechanical Decontamination: This is the clay bar step. A detailing clay bar is a soft, pliable resin that you glide across the lubricated paint surface. It gently plucks out any remaining embedded contaminants—like tree sap, road tar, and industrial fallout—that the wash couldn't remove. If you run your hand over the paint inside a plastic baggie before and after this step, the difference is stunning. It goes from feeling like sandpaper to feeling like glass.
Step 2: The Correction (The Main Event ✨)
This is where the magic happens. Here, we use a machine polisher, special pads, and abrasive liquids (compounds and polishes) to level the clear coat.
* Compounding (The Heavy Lifting): This is the first and most aggressive stage. We use a compound, which is a liquid with a higher concentration of abrasives, paired with a more aggressive "cutting" pad (often made of foam or microfiber). The goal here is to remove the most serious defects: swirl marks, light-to-medium scratches, and water spots. This step does the heavy leveling but will leave behind its own very fine haze or micro-marring.
* Polishing (The Finishing Touch): This is the refining stage. We switch to a much finer polish and a soft "finishing" pad. This step removes the haze left behind by the compounding stage and burnishes the paint to an incredible level of gloss and clarity. This is what creates that deep, "wet" look that makes the paint color pop.
During this entire process, a detailer will constantly use very bright, specialized lights to inspect their work, ensuring all defects are being safely and effectively removed.
Step 3: Protection (Locking in the Perfection 🛡️)
You've just spent hours creating a perfect surface; now you have to protect it! The fresh, corrected paint is completely bare and needs a new defensive layer.
* The Panel Wipe: The car is carefully wiped down with an isopropyl alcohol (IPA) solution. This removes all the polishing oils left over from the correction step, ensuring the surface is sterile and ready for the final protective layer to bond properly.
* Apply Protection: A high-quality layer of protection is applied. This can be a traditional carnauba wax, a longer-lasting paint sealant, or the most durable option, a ceramic coating.
And that's it! You've taken a dull, scratched surface and restored it to a flawless, highly reflective finish. It's a labor-intensive process that requires skill and patience, but the results completely transform a vehicle's appearance.

What is a ceramic coating?

A ceramic coating is a liquid polymer that chemically bonds with your car's factory paint, creating a durable, transparent, and hard layer of protection. Think of it as a semi-permanent, sacrificial shield for your vehicle's surface.
Key Benefits:
* Superior Protection: Guards your car's paint from UV rays that cause fading, chemical stains from bird droppings and bug guts, and minor scratches.
* Effortless Cleaning: The coating is hydrophobic, meaning it repels water and dirt. This keeps the car cleaner for longer and makes washing significantly easier.
* Enhanced Gloss: It fills microscopic imperfections in the paint, resulting in a deep, reflective shine that makes the color pop.
* Long-Lasting Durability: A single application can last for years, offering far more longevity than traditional waxes or sealants which typically last only a few months.
